If a triangle having sides 50 cm, 14 cm and 48 cm, then state whether given triangle is right angled triangle or not

उत्तर
The sides of the triangle are 50 cm, 14 cm and 48 cm.
The longest side of the triangle is 50 cm.
∴ (50)2 = 2500
Now, sum of the squares of the remaining sides is,
(14)2 + (48)2 = 196 + 2304
= 2500
∴ (50)2 = (14)2 + (48)2
∴ Square of the longest side is equal to the sum of the squares of the remaining two sides.
∴ The given sides will form a right angled triangle. ...[Converse of Pythagoras theorem]
